What is Make a Smile? 

Make a Smile is a charity that visits disabled, neurodivergent, and disadvantaged children as beloved fictional characters, such as princesses and superheroes, to bring some magic to their day. Learn more about us on our website: https://makeasmile.org.uk/

Tasks: 

Imagineers are perfect if you are short on time, so cannot commit to a committee role, or do not want to attend events. Imagineers are a key pillar to Make a Smile as they help with the general running of the charity. They can help with organising events, admin, getting feedback from volunteers, helping with costumes...etc.
